Okay, the title isn't very concrete, so I shall explain!

 

I was thinking about this lately. I always understood it like that if Xehanort put a part of his heart inside of someone (in this case Braig and Isa), it would slowly consume their own hearts until they become a full Xehanort clone. We know that Braig got his part of Xehanort's heart between his fight with Terra and the end of BBS. When Isa got it, we don't know, but it was most likely before he became a nobody. 

 

That leads us to the problem I was thinking about. 

 

When you turn into a nobody, you lose your heart. That is fact. So I thought, when Braig and Isa, now Xigbar and Saix don't have their hearts which got seeded with Xehanort's heart, how can their hearts be further devoured? And yeah I know about what Xemnas said in KH3D. I listened to his speech million times over and over but more out of a different reason than simply understanding his words better lol. So yeah the both had no hearts, at least for some time. 

 

So if the grew new hearts, what happens with those, when the nobodies holding these hearts disappear? Do they disappear as well and simply get replaced by their old hearts which were, in this case, still seeded with Xehanort's heart? Or do they retain them and they even fuse with their old hearts (which are also in this case still seeded)?

 

I think this last case seems very likely. I'm pretty sure Axel regrew a heart while he was a nobody. We learn that he has his memories as a nobody when he became normal again and we learnt that memories are strongly connected to hearts. Which makes me believe that the reason why he remembers his nobody days is because his new heart became one with his old heart. That's also why I strongly believe that every one of the organization somehow was able to get a new heart, even Xemnas.
